A teenage boy will appear in court today charged with the murder of schoolboy Kiyan Prince. The youth, from Edgware, was arrested in the early hours of Saturday and taken to a north London police station. He will appear in custody at Brent Magistrates Court, accused of Kiyan's murder.
Kiyan, 15, of Bellamy Close, Edgware, a talented footballer, died after being stabbed outside the gates of his school, the London Academy in Edgware, north London, on Thursday afternoon.
